вторник, декабря 04, 2007

Rip dvd с помощью Gordian Knot

Давеча на новом компе пыталсо нарезать фильм с помощью Gordian Knot, потерпел неудачу программо писало An unknown error occurred (may be coppurt data) (error code-100) а в логе было что то такое: Error: can't open ...\vdenc.log

Переставил avisynth не помогло.
После прочитал где-то, что надо поставить Divx после gknot - заработало.
Хотя может помогла перезагрузка ?

Update: Все вышеперечисленное не помогло, все равно вылетала ошибка на втором-третьем проходе. Что предпринял: при использовании DGIndex (вырезание звука) при отметке кадров двигаться влево вправо зажимая шифт , и вместо Lanczos (sharp) ставить Sharp Bicubic. Сейчас работает :)

понедельник, ноября 19, 2007

Буква Р, php, mysql, utf.

Начало: пару месяцев назад когда создавал базку на хостинге для Осторожно модерн, удивился что текст вбитый через форму на сайте (в utf8), заносится в базку в виде кракозябр, хотя кодировка в базке и в форме и вообще где только можно была utf8. Значения этому не придал ибо данные считанные из базы отображались на сайте нормально.

Проблема: но пришло время ввести в базку фамилию "Рылов", неожиданно на выходе вместо заглавной буквы Р меня ожидал черный ромбик с вопросиком внутри и пробел. Четыре часа я менял скрипт, кодировки utf и сёрфил в поиске решения проблемы. Привлечение коллег тож не помогло. :)

Решение: но я обратилсо к Вове и что выянилось, сцука php некорректно работает на utf с mysql, и первым запросом после коннекта достаточно поставить запрос к базке: "SET NAMES utf8".

понедельник, сентября 03, 2007

Poker Planning

Никитос доходчиво объясняет о ипользовании Poker Planning для оценки задач на скраме.

четверг, августа 30, 2007

Agile & Refactoring

Второй месяц работаем по методе Agile - впечатления исключительно положительные.

Внедряем в себя refactoring путем чтения умных книг и рефакторинга кода - рулит.

вторник, июня 19, 2007

Добавления onload налету

window.onload = function(){countryCheck('351_7');};
window.onload += function(){getCity('123');};

пятница, июня 15, 2007

xml/xslt как засунуть value-of внутрь тэга

<iframe src="123{/path/@name}5678">

<xsl:attribute name="src">
<xsl:text>123</xsl:text>
<xsl:value-of select="/path/@name" />
<xsl:text>5678</xsl:text>
</xsl:attribute>

</iframe>

четверг, июня 07, 2007

гы озарение снизошло на меня ближе к обеду: сдвигая кусок кода влево построчно клавишей delete, неожиданно задумался о клавише shift которая реверсит всякие вещи типа поиска shift+f, посмотрел на tab еще подумал и попробовал. Действительно shift+tab сдвигает отмеченный блок влево ))))

javascript+css
мысль убежала

суббота, апреля 28, 2007

формы

приятно узнать что любые конструкции в формах с одинаковыми именами типа input name=kuku[0], input name=kuku[1]. PHP воспринимает как массив.

понедельник, апреля 09, 2007

как вставить onchange или любой другой event

Спасибо Евгению che как всегда :))

oSelect = document.createElement('select');
oSelect.name = 'region_id';
oSelect.onchange = function() {regionCheck(this.value);}

oSelect.style.width = "150px";

oOption = document.createElement('option');
oOption.value = '';
oOption.text = 'Выбрать регион';
oSelect.appendChild(oOption);

среда, апреля 04, 2007

Zend Studio 5.0.0 виснет

Забавная хрень выяснилась в Zend Studio 5.0.0. Чудо инженерной мысли виснет (показывает серый экран) при попытки сохранения, если в данный момент курсор стоит на какой нить функции и всплывает подсказка.

вторник, февраля 27, 2007

Отсутствие опции disabled в option (IE)

Отсутствие опции disabled в option (IE) бесит. Вот способ несколько обойти данное ограничение, при выборе option c disabled, подставляется default option.

<html>
<head>
<script language="JavaScript">
function disabledOption(value)
{
if(value == 0) document.getElementById('default_type').selected = true;
}
</script>
</head>
<body>
<select name="hero" onchange="disabledOption(this.value);">
<option selected id="default_type">Выберите героя</option>
<option disabled="disabled" value='0' style="color:gray;">--- Хорошие ---</option>
<option value="Чебурашка">Чебурашка</option>
<option value="Крокодил Гена">Крокодил Гена</option>
<option disabled="disabled" value='0' style="color:gray;">--- Плохие ---</option>
<option value="Шапокляк" id="opt1">Шапокляк</option>
<option value="Крыса Лариса">Крыса Лариса</option>
</select>
</body>
</html>

четверг, февраля 22, 2007

Осторожно Модерн 2

Пользуясь случаем: возобновил выкладывание серий Осторожно Модерн 2 на zadov.org, уже лежат 92,93,94,95 на подходе 91 и 49.

вторник, января 23, 2007

четверг, января 04, 2007

http://www.apacheproject.com/ 100 GB Space 1,000 GB Transfer Linux: $10.95/mo

http://www.networksolutions.com/ 15gb 400gb 13.30$ php4

среда, января 03, 2007

hosting

http://www.pwstudio.ru/hosting/tar2.html 435rub(15$), 3500mb, 150gb, php5, mysql4, mod_rewrite  

http://umox.net/gold.htm ?? 15000mb, 300 gb